Phoenix Pride, celebrating its 43rd year, organizes a range of events including marches, rallies, parades, entertainment, and educational outreach to honor the Phoenix LGBTQ+ community. The annual Phoenix Pride Festival, supported by over 300 corporations and organizations, attracts over 55,000 attendees and features 150+ performances across 7 stages, along with 300+ exhibitors offering diverse food, shopping, and community resources. This two-day event fosters unity and celebrates the community’s history and future, while raising funds for Phoenix Pride Community Programs and highlighting ongoing civil rights issues. The festival includes unique attractions including the Arts Expo, VIP Experience, and Fiesta Caliente Latin Stage.
